Pedestrian dies after early morning collision on McKnight Blvd.
Traffic investigators closed road for several hours
One person is dead after a pedestrian was struck by a vehicle in the 5800 block of McKnight Blvd. N.E. during the early hours Sunday.
According to the Calgary Police Service, the collision occurred around 3:30 a.m. when an east-bound vehicle collided with a pedestrian, who was pronounced deceased at the scene.
The Calgary Police traffic section is investigating.
East-bound and west-bound McKnight Blvd. traffic between 52 St. and 68 St. was expected to be affected for several hours due to road closures.
